The Advantech AMT MMDS Modular Broadband Transmitting
System consists of two main elements, an Indoor
Up-Converter/ Amplifier (ADVMU-030) and an Outdoor
Booster Amplifier (AWMA-S). The AWMA-S series of Booster
Amplifiers is available in output power of 100, 150 and
200 Watts. The broadband system is transparent to the
type of modulation or encoding scheme. The Indoor
Up-Converter/ Amplifier is designed for 19" Rack-mount
and the Outdoor Booster Amplifier is designed for
masthead installation close to the antenna. The system
can carry up to 31 channel, analog or digital high
quality channels.

System Description
The system consists of two main elements: a 19"
rack-mounted Up-Converter and Amplifier unit and a
masthead mounted Booster Amplifier unit. The Booster
Amplifier is available in powers 100, 150 and 200W.
Up to 20 dB of cable loss may be accommodated in the
coaxial cable connecting the Up-Converter to the
booster amplifier.
The Up-Converter converts the VHF signals in 222 -
408 MHz (or optionally 138 - 324 MHz) band to the
S-Band (2.5– 2.7 GHz). The signal is then amplified
for delivery to the outdoor masthead booster unit.
With a conversion gain of 37 dB in the Indoor
Up-Converter amplifier unit, up to 20 dB of
attenuation may be accommodated in the coaxial cable
connecting the indoor and the masthead units. The
total system conversion can be adjusted, locally
from the front panel or remotely via the serial
interface, from 55 dB to 75 dB.
An Automatic Level Control (ALC) system provided by
the controllers of both the Up-Converter and the
Amplifier, will (if activated) keep the output power
at a constant level, regardless of the loss
variations in the transmission line, the temperature
changes and other factors.
A serial communication link is established between
the Up-Converter and the Masthead unit. The complete
system is monitored and controlled via the indoor
unit front panel or remotely through the RS485
interface. The control functions include output
power adjustment, automatic level control (ALC) and
RF ON/OFF (mute/un-mute).
The system is phase locked to the station 10 MHz
reference, in the case of absence or failure of the
reference signal, the system will revert
automatically to an internal reference.
